Ir para conteúdo
Fórum Script Brasil

rzilnet

Membros
  • Total de itens

    268
  • Registro em

  • Última visita

Tudo que rzilnet postou

  1. rzilnet

    Alojamento

    Quer dizer que provedor de hospedagem já virou hospedaria, ou melhor, alojamento?! rs rs
  2. Amigo, tenta usar uma fórmula de inserção mais simples: <? if ($Inserir == "ok") { mysql_query("INSERT INTO tabela (campo1,campo2,campo3 VALUES ('$form_campo1','$form_campo2','$form_campo3'); } ?> <form action="pagina.php" method="post" name="form1"> <input type="text" name="form_campo1" id="form_campo1> ... ... <input type="hidden" name="inserir" value="ok"> <input type="submit" name="inserir" value="inserir"> </form> O restante fica com você. Espero tê-lo ajudado.
  3. Caro Carlos, Você está querendo um depósito na sua conta? É isso? Desculpe-me, mas é o que estou entendendo.
  4. Bem, de qualquer forma você precisa entrar em contato com o webmaster do site que você deseja buscar a notícia, para que ele te forneça o path para o link.
  5. Para você utilizar notícias de outro site, não é simplesmente adicionando um link que você vai conseguir isso. Em primeiro lugar, você deve contatar o veículo do qual você está querendo utilizar as notícias em seu site, e obter autorização para isso. É bom ter muito cuidado ao utilizar notícias ou qualquer elemento de outro site ou qualquer tipo de veículo, uma vez que envolve, além de postura ética, a questão de direitos autorais, isso, sem levar em conta que, quem produz notícia tem um custo para isso. Boa sorte
  6. // informa o tipo de e-mail que está sendo enviado, tipo html, tipo texto puro, etc... $mime_list = array("html"=>"text/html","htm"=>"text/html", "txt"=>"text/plain", "rtf"=>"text/enriched","csv"=>"text/tab-separated-values","css"=>"text/css","gif"=>"image/gif"); $ABORT = FALSE; $boundary = "XYZ-" . date(dmyhms) . "-ZYX"; $message = "--$boundary\n"; $message .= "Content-Transfer-Encoding: 8bits\n"; $message .= "Content-Type: text/html; charset=\"ISO-8859-1\"\n\n"; $message .= $body; $message .= "\n"; // path completo do arquivo que está sendo anexado $attachments[1] = $anexo; // verifica se o arquivo existe foreach ($attachments as $key => $full_path) { if ($full_path !='') { if (file_exists($full_path)){ if ($fp = fopen($full_path,"rb")) { // pega o nome do arquivo $filename = array_pop(explode(chr(92),$full_path)); $contents = fread($fp,filesize($full_path)); $encoded = base64_encode($contents); $encoded_split = chunk_split($encoded); fclose($fp); // monta o cabeçalho $message .= "--$boundary\n"; $message .= "Content-Type: $anexo_type\n"; $message .= "Content-Disposition: attachment; filename=\"$filename\" \n"; $message .= "Content-Transfer-Encoding: base64\n\n"; $message .= "$encoded_split\n"; } else { echo "Cannot open file$key: $filename"; $ABORT = TRUE; } } else { echo "File$key does not exist: $filename"; $ABORT = TRUE; } } } $message .= "--$boundary--\r\n"; $headers = "MIME-Version: 1.0\n"; $headers .= "From:seu_nome<email@email.com>\r\n"; $headers .= "Content-type: multipart/mixed; boundary=\"$boundary\"\r\n"; // função para envio $sql_email = mysql_query("SELECT * FROM tabela"); $assunto = "assunto"; while ($rs = mysql_fetch_array($sql_email)) { $mensagem = mail($rs[email], $assunto, $message, $headers); } if($anexo != "") { @unlink($filename); } // verifica se a função para envio foi bem sucedida if ($mensagem) { echo "<script>alert('Sua mensagem foi enviada com sucesso.');self.close();</script>"; } else { print "O envio da mensagem falhou!"; } } ?> Espero que o ajude! Boa sorte!
  7. No arquivo aluno.php, a linha if (!$_SESSION["matricula"]) Não seria: if ($_SESSION[matricula] == "");
  8. rzilnet

    Sistema De Noticias

    Seu primeiro passo é criar a base de dados 'wmnews.sql', depois, configurar o arquivo 'config.php' para a conexão com a sua base de dados. A partir dai, é só adequar os arquivos 'header.php' , 'footer.php', 'leftcol.php' and 'rightcol.php'. onde: footer.php = base da página leftcol.php = menu da esquerda rightcol.php = coluna da direita Depois que tiver adotado esses procedimentos, se precisar de ajuda, é só postar. E, se quiser, tenho um sistema de notícias desenvolvido por mim. Totalmente prático e eficiente.
  9. mas precisa tudo isso?
  10. rzilnet

    Enviar Imagens Para Um Bd

    Essa matou! Foi de mestre! rs rs
  11. rzilnet

    Colocar Notícias Parte Ii

    Pelo que entendi, a páginaestá on-line e você não que que percebam os testes. Faça um espelho desta página, dê outro nome, e faça os testes necessários, o resultado será o mesmo. O que percebi o seu código é que, um dos 'select' não limita. Não seria o caso de verificá-lo?
  12. rzilnet

    Erro No Banco

    como você está fazendo a conexão com o banco?
  13. rzilnet

    Erro D Script

    posta o códio aí!
  14. $y = mysql_query("SELECT * FROM noticias ORDER BY data DESC LIMIT 0,10"); Espero que resolva!
  15. Através de um form de inserção e atualização, preciso enviar ou atualizar mais de uma imagem ao mesmo tempo. A partir de um código que funciona para inserir uma imagem, fiz algumas alterações, resultando no seguinte: <? include "../dbconfig.php"; session_start(); if ($_SESSION[nomesession] == "" or $_SESSION[loginadministracao] == "") { header("Location:arquivo.php"); } else { if ($Inserir == "ok") { if ($form_foto1 != "") if ($form_foto2 != "") { $foto1 = "imagens/$form_foto1_name"; $foto2 = "imagens/$form_foto2_name"; copy($form_foto1,"../".$foto1, $form_foto2,"../".$foto2); } mysql_query("INSERT INTO tabela (campo1,campo2,foto1,foto2) VALUES ('$form_campo1','$form_campo2','$foto1','$foto2')"); } if ($Alterar == "ok") { if ($form_foto1 != "") if ($form_foto2 != "") { @unlink("../".mysql_result(mysql_query("SELECT foto1,foto2 FROM tabela WHERE id_tabela=$id"),0,foto1,foto2)); $foto1 = "imagens/$form_foto1_name"; $foto2 = "imagens/$form_foto2_name"; copy($form_foto1,"../".$foto1, $form_foto2,"../".$foto2); mysql_query("UPDATE tabela SET foto1='$foto1',foto2='$foto2' WHERE id_tabela=$id"); } mysql_query("UPDATE tabela SET campo1='$form_campo1',campo2='$form_campo2' WHERE id_tabela=$id"); } if ($Excluir == "ok") { @unlink("../".mysql_result(mysql_query("SELECT foto1,foto2 FROM tabela WHERE id_tabela=$id"),0,foto1,foto2)); mysql_query("DELETE FROM tabela WHERE id_tabela=$id"); } ?> Gostaria que alguém experiente, avaliasse se a lógica está correta ou não, pois, acho que seria útil a todos. Aguardo e agradeço por resposta.
  16. rzilnet

    Inserir No Bd

    Só pra completar o comentário do companheiro acima, aqui vai como seria a instrução: <?php require "conec.php"; //sua conexão com a base de dados, etc.. //...... //...... INSERT INTO tabela ( nome_campo ) VALUES ('', '$nome_campo'), ('', '$nome_campo'); //...... //..... ?> Atenção:: Dentro dos parenteses, após values, são duas aspas simples sem espaçar uma da outra, virgula e espaço antesdo valor. Com esse código você pode inserir quantas linhas quiser, de uma só vez. Espero estar ajudando!
  17. rzilnet

    Linkar Um Site

    Porque você não entra em contato com o administrador do site para saber de onde ele compra o serviço ou se eles vendem o serviço? Seria mais ético do que, simplesmente, copiar, além do que, copiar sem licença configura violação de Direitos Autorais.
  18. rzilnet

    Converter Date

    Ai vai: <? function inteirodata($data) { $data = substr($data,6,2)."/".substr($data,4,2)."/".substr($data,0,4); return $data; } function datainteiro($data) { $data = substr($data,6,4).substr($data,3,2).substr($data,0,2); return $data; } ?> Na instrução INSERT INTO você usa <? '".datainteiro($form_data)."' ?> (no form devem entrar os dados tipo dd/mm/aaaa) Na instrução SELECT você usa <? echo inteirodata($rs[data]); ?> Espero ter ajudado. Boa Sorte!!!
  19. Mesmo assim, o link não busca o id da página que gerou a primeira sequência de fotos. Passando o cursor sobre a numeração dos links (esse caso que vou mostrar, o nº 2), o resultado é o seguinte: url/galeria_menu.php?id=&pagina=2 portanto, não estabelecendo o link para a sequência seguinte.
  20. Amigo Guilherme, Por favor, não querendo abusar da sua boa vontade, Clicando Aqui, será mais fácil de obsevar o que está ocorrendo. Entrando na galeria, clicando na numeração aparece o erro.
  21. No meu sistema de fotos, na página galeria.php, tenho dois frames: 1 - o primeiro (galeria_menu.php) que mostras os tumbs; 2 - o segundo (galeria_foto.php) mostra a foto grande; Minha questão é a seguinte: No frame que mostra as fotos pequenas (tumbs) eu consigo limitar perfeitamente o numero de registros, entretanto, não consigo estabelecer o link para a sequência das miniaturas. Estou há 4 dias tentando resolver esta situação e não obtenho resultado satisfatório. Será que alguém poderia me ajudar? O código do frame dos tumbs (galeria_menu.php) é esse: <? session_start(); $id_cobertura = $_SESSION['id_cobertura']; $id_evento = $_SESSION['id_cobertura']; require "conec.php"; $registros = 40; $pagina = $_GET["pagina"]; if (!$pagina) { $inicio = 0; $pagina=1; } else { $inicio = ($pagina - 1) * $registros; } $sql_fotos = mysql_query("SELECT * FROM galeria WHERE id_evento=$id"); $pasta = mysql_result($sql_fotos,0,pasta); $sql = mysql_query("SELECT * FROM fotos_galeria WHERE id_evento=$id"); $coluna = mysql_query($sql); $total_registros = mysql_num_rows($sql); $total_paginas = ceil($total_registros / $registros); $sql = mysql_query("SELECT * FROM fotos_galeria WHERE id_evento=$id ORDER BY foto LIMIT $inicio, $registros"); while ($coluna = mysql_fetch_array($sql)) { ?> <td width="50"> <? if (is_file("$pasta/tb_$coluna[foto]")) { ?> <a href="galeria_foto.php?id=<? echo $coluna[id_foto]; ?>&pasta=<? echo $pasta; ?>"> <img src="<? echo "$pasta/tb_$coluna[foto]"; ?>" border="0"></a> <? } $i++; ?> </td> <? if (is_integer($i/4)) echo "</tr>"; } ?> </tr> </table> <? // ============================= if ($total_paginas > ""){ for ($i=1;$i<=$total_paginas;$i++){ if ($pagina == $i) se mostro o índice da página actual, NÃO COLOCO LINK echo $pagina . " "; else echo "<a href='galeria_menu.php?id=$coluna[id_evento]; pagina=" . $i . "'>" . $i . "</a> "; } } ?> Meu problema está nesta linha: echo "<a href='galeria_menu.php?id=$coluna[id_evento]; pagina=" . $i . "'>" . $i . "</a> "; Ficarei muito grato se alguém puder me ajudar.
  22. rzilnet

    Session

    Conforme já expliquei acima, num sistemade fotos, depois de mostrada a foto, tenho um link para uma página de identificação desta foto. Na página de identificação, o evento é registrado normalmente, entretanto a identificação da foto não acontece. pagina com codigo que mostra a foto (funciona normal) <? $sql = mysql_query("SELECT * FROM fotos_coberturas WHERE id_foto=$id"); ?> <img src="<? echo "$pasta/".mysql_result($sql,0,foto); ?>"><br><br> <? $sql = mysql_query("SELECT * FROM coberturas WHERE id_evento=$id_cobertura"); $pasta = mysql_result($sql,0,pasta); if (id_cobertura != "") { $id_cobertura = $_SESSION['id_cobertura']; //echo mysql_result($sql,0,evento); } //=================== //=================== $sql = mysql_query("SELECT * FROM fotos_coberturas WHERE id_foto=$id"); if ($sql) { ?> Código da foto:&nbsp; <? echo mysql_result($sql,0,foto); } if (foto != "") { $foto = $_SESSION['foto']; } $_SESSION['foto'] = $foto; $foto = $_SESSION['foto']; ?> Página que mostra o resultado (identificação) <? <? session_start(); require "conec.php"; $evento = $_SESSION['id_cobertura']; $sql = mysql_query("SELECT * FROM coberturas WHERE id_evento=$id_cobertura"); $pasta = mysql_result($sql,0,pasta); ?> Evento: <? echo mysql_result($sql,0,evento); $foto = $_SESSION['foto'] $sql = mysql_query("SELECT * FROM fotos_coberturas WHERE foto=$id_foto"); $rs = mysql_db_query ($sql, $conec); ?> <br>Código da Foto: <? echo $rs[foto]; ?> Se alguém puder me ajudar, ficarei muito grato. Desculpem-me pelo flood..
  23. rzilnet

    Session

    A pasta está com CHMOD 777 ?
×
×
  • Criar Novo...